MUNICIPAL COUNCIL.

The ordinary niectiug was hold a,' the Council Chambers on llie 31st of Maj last. Present—liis Worship llie Mayor. (Ji s. George. Brookes, Dillon, Newmarcb. ami Craig. The minutes of (he ?;>st meeting were read aud continued. COEKESPONDENCE. Letter read and received from the Chairman of the Mariiototo County Council; in reply to Mayor's, accepting* offer lo rent offices in the Town Hall for six months, at. tlie rate of £26 per anuiun. Letter from Messrs. M'Grath and Flannagan, request-iris:- three months' further time to ma ke good Is' ess-street.-—Granted, on the mot ion of Cr; _\'ewmakch, seconded by Ci*. Beookes. No: Cr. George. Cr. Craig declined to vote. " . [ .TJEPOUT. 'Che General Purposes Committee recommended the payment of £56 ss. to Mr. James Cain—contract No. I—ia full satisfaction of' his claim for work done in Poylo and Leven-streets. The report was adopted, ou the motion of Cr. Beookes. * ; '* NOTICES. Moved by Cr. Dillon, seconded, by Or. Brookes, and carried —" That his Worship the Mayor be empowered to enter into such arrangements as may to him seem desirable for repairs to Town Hall, and also raising the chimneys. DESIGNATION. Tho tender of resignation of Cr. Craig ns a member of the Finance Committee was declined, on the motion of Cr. Brookes. Ayes—Crs. George, Brookes, Dillon, and Ncwmarch ; no—Cr. Craig. TENDERS. The following for work required to be douo in Avoco-street were opened—David White, 80s. pet fchain} Ladd and

Vine 375. 6d.; Jatne3 Cain. 42a.; B. Gordon, £22 10s. White's tender was accepted. M'DONALD V. COBPOBATION. Mv. Kowlatfy solicitor, was instructed to appear on behalf of the Corporation.

ACCOUNTS. £56 ss. was passed for payment to James Cain, for labor done.
